U Štupartů, Early 20th-century building in Old Town, Prague, Czech Republic.
U Štupartů is an early 20th-century building completed in 1912 in Prague's Old Town, characterized by clean architectural lines and modern elements typical of the period. The structure sits prominently among the winding streets of the historical quarter, with its ordered window patterns and solid facade defining its presence.
The building was designed and constructed by architect Alois Masák in 1912, becoming part of Prague's evolving urban landscape. Its creation reflected a period when the city was modernizing, with new architectural approaches gradually reshaping the Old Town.
The building takes its name from a historic pub that once operated within its walls and served as a gathering place for locals. This name carries a memory of the social spaces that defined daily life in the Old Town.
The building is centrally located in the Old Town and easy to reach on foot while walking through the historic quarter's streets. The busy neighborhood contains many other sights nearby, making it simple to include a visit while exploring the Old Town.
For many years the structure housed a popular pub that lent its name to the address and played an important role in the neighborhood's social life. This connection between a building and everyday culture gives the location meaning beyond its architectural merit.
Location: Old Town
Location: Prague 1
Architects: Alois Masák
Official opening: 1912
Address: Jakubská 647/2
